Exploring the world of 'Evol x Love' feels like a wild and colorful ride that dives deep into themes of love, identity, and the clash between different lifestyles. So much of the series revolves around these two main characters, who navigate their relationships while dealing with their unique powers and the societal expectations that come with them. The love story isn't just about romance; it reveals how love can transform, uplift, and even complicate one’s personal journey.

Identity plays a massive role too, as the characters grapple with who they are versus who society expects them to be. There’s this constant battle of self-acceptance, especially when powers and identities collide. Each episode delves into how love allows them to embrace their true selves, while also challenging societal norms. The animation is beautiful and full of vibrant colors, which enhances this exploration of emotions perfectly. Let's not forget the overarching theme of connection! The bonds formed through intense experiences drive home the message that love can break barriers. It’s totally relatable, and honestly, I found myself laughing and crying along with the characters.

Plus, the action sequences are not just flashy; they often serve as metaphors for internal struggles. You realize that the fight is not just against foes but also against their own doubts and fears, which makes it so compelling!
